Electoral Commissioner Patilias Gamato has refuted claims that he was being biased in declaring winners for People’s National Congress party candidates.
Gamato told a media conference last Friday that the statement by Sinasina-Yongomugl MP and candidate Kerenga Kua was wrong.
He clarified that if electorates have completed their polling they could allow two to three days for preparations and go straight into counting. He said those electorates who were finishing counting earlier were the ones who started counting earlier or have few objections and delays.
“If his electorate in Sinasina-Yongomugl was completed earlier, they can declare him and I would be happy and ready to accept his writ like anothers.”
